Letters of Joseph Hergesheimer, West Chester, Pa. to Frederick Southgate Bigelow [manuscript] 1924 June 29 & 30.

ArchivalResource

Letters of Joseph Hergesheimer, West Chester, Pa. to Frederick Southgate Bigelow [manuscript] 1924 June 29 & 30.

A letter, June 29, from Hergesheimer's secretary Louise W. McLeary encloses corrections made by the author on Balisand. In the telegram, June 30, Hergesheimer thanks Bigelow for pointing out a mistake.

2 items.

Born February 15, 1880 in Philadelphia, Joseph Hergesheimer was the son of Joseph and Helen MacKellar Hergesheimer. He grew up in a stable, middle-class, suburban family. His father, a cartographer, worked for the United States Coast and Geodetic Survey. After studying at the Pennsylvania Academy of Fine Arts, Hergesheimer traveled to Europe on money inherited from his grandfather, studying and painting in Florence and Venice.
